Define Semantic Search and Its Importance
Semantic exploration represents an advanced technique designed to enhance accuracy by grasping the contextual meaning and intent behind a user’s inquiry, rather than relying solely on keyword matching. This approach holds particular significance in fields such as finance and healthcare, where precise information retrieval can profoundly influence decision-making and compliance.
By leveraging natural language processing (NLP) and machine learning, contextual retrieval systems can interpret user inquiries with greater effectiveness. This leads to outcomes that are not only contextually relevant but also aligned with user intent. Such capabilities are crucial for applications like financial modeling, where accurate data retrieval underpins investment strategies and risk management.

Build the Semantic Search Engine: Step-by-Step Process
Building a semantic search engine involves several key steps:
-
Set up your environment by ensuring that Python is installed along with the necessary libraries for semantic search python. Use pip to install the required packages:
pip install sentence-transformers faiss-cpu transformers langchain -
Prepare Your Dataset: Gather the documents or data you want to index, such as financial reports or healthcare records, ensuring they are relevant to your application.
-
Generate Embeddings: Utilize the Sentence Transformers library to convert your text data into embeddings. This process transforms the text into a numerical format that the search engine can process:
from sentence_transformers import SentenceTransformer model = SentenceTransformer('all-MiniLM-L6-v2') embeddings = model.encode(your_text_data) -
Index the Embeddings: Use FAISS to index the embeddings for efficient retrieval. This enables the search engine to quickly find similar documents based on user queries:
import faiss index = faiss.IndexFlatL2(embeddings.shape[1]) index.add(embeddings) -
Implement the Search Functionality: Create a function that takes a user query, generates its embedding, and retrieves the most similar documents from the index:
def search(query): query_embedding = model.encode(query) distances, indices = index.search(query_embedding, k=5) return indices -
Evaluate Your Retrieval System: Perform multiple queries to confirm that the retrieval system provides pertinent outcomes. Adjust parameters as necessary to enhance accuracy.
-
Launch Your Application: Once satisfied with performance, launch your intelligent retrieval system using a web framework like Flask or FastAPI to make it accessible to users. Notably, implementing a meaning-based retrieval system can be accomplished in under 20 minutes with Haystack.
By following these steps, you will create a functional contextual retrieval system that utilizes semantic search python to understand and obtain relevant information. Troubleshoot Common Issues in Implementation
When constructing a semantic search python engine, several common issues may arise. Addressing these challenges can significantly enhance your implementation:
- Poor Search Results: If the search results lack relevance, evaluate the quality of your representations. Ensure that the model used for generating representations aligns with your data type. Fine-tuning the model on your specific dataset can significantly enhance result accuracy. It is important to remember that embeddings should not be treated as the source of truth; they are derived from underlying data and must be updated when the source changes.
- Slow Performance: For sluggish retrieval responses, consider optimizing your FAISS index. Employing a more efficient index type, such as
IndexIVFFlat, can dramatically speed up queries, particularly on large datasets. Additionally, hybrid BM25+embedding approaches can reduce query volume by 90%, further improving performance. - Memory Issues: If you encounter memory errors, verify that your dataset fits within your system’s memory constraints. Implementing batch processing for large datasets during embedding generation can help manage memory usage effectively. Be aware that embedding models cannot resolve issues related to stale data, missing fields, or broken access control, which can exacerbate memory challenges.
- Installation Errors: Should you face issues during library installation, ensure your Python environment is properly configured. Utilizing virtual environments can help isolate dependencies and prevent conflicts.
- Embedding Mismatches: If vector representations do not yield expected results, check that your text preprocessing steps – such as tokenization and normalization – are consistent across both training and querying phases.

Understand Data Security and Compliance
Engineers face the challenge of navigating the complexities of information protection regulations, particularly GDPR and HIPAA, which significantly shape their practices. Implementing robust security measures, such as encryption and access controls, is essential for safeguarding information integrity and confidentiality. Since its enactment in 2018, GDPR mandates strict controls over the collection and processing of personal information, granting individuals rights such as access, correction, and deletion of their data. Notably, non-compliance with GDPR can lead to penalties of up to 4% of global revenue. Conversely, HIPAA focuses on the protection of patient health information in the U.S., requiring healthcare organizations to ensure the confidentiality and security of electronic Protected Health Information (ePHI).
To ensure compliance, data engineers should adopt best practices that include:
- Conducting regular audits to assess adherence to both GDPR and HIPAA requirements.
- Implementing encryption protocols for information at rest and in transit to safeguard sensitive details.
- Establishing clear access controls to restrict information access to authorized personnel only.
- Training personnel on compliance necessities and information protection measures to foster a culture of security.

Comparative Analysis of Popular Python Testing Libraries
The most popular Python testing libraries include:
- This framework: Renowned for its simplicity and powerful features, this framework supports fixtures and parameterized scenarios while boasting a rich plugin ecosystem. It is widely regarded as the preferred choice for both beginners and experienced developers, particularly in fast-paced environments where speed and flexibility are crucial. Notably, it integrates seamlessly with EarlyAI, enhancing evaluation processes by creating relevant tests and adapting to code modifications, which is especially beneficial for teams in regulated sectors.
- Unittest: As Python’s built-in testing framework, Unittest adheres to the xUnit style. While it is robust and well-integrated into the Python standard library, it tends to be more verbose than Pytest, potentially slowing down development in modern contexts. Its structured approach makes it suitable for legacy systems, but it may not be the best fit for teams prioritizing speed and flexibility.
- Robot Framework: This keyword-driven framework excels in acceptance evaluation and robotic process automation (RPA). Its extensibility allows it to accommodate both Python and Java libraries, making it a flexible option for teams that require a more comprehensible evaluation method. Furthermore, Robot Framework’s ability to support tests in various languages, including Russian, enhances its appeal for diverse teams.
- Nose2: An evolution of the original Nose framework, Nose2 enhances plugin support while maintaining compatibility with Unittest. It is ideal for those who prefer a traditional testing methodology but wish to benefit from modern enhancements. Nose2’s automatic test discovery and plugin features position it as a strong candidate for teams seeking a balance between tradition and innovation.
- Behave: Tailored for behavior-driven development (BDD), Behave enables developers to write tests in a natural language style, facilitating collaboration with non-technical stakeholders and enhancing communication within teams. This approach can significantly improve stakeholder alignment and project outcomes.
